diff --git a/src/components/Button.js b/src/components/Button.js index 3ea783d..2eb8acc 100644 --- a/src/components/Button.js +++ b/src/components/Button.js @@ -6,14 +6,10 @@ let defaultClasses = let standardBtn = 'border hover:bg-teal hover:text-white hover:border-teal' -let filledBtn = 'text-grey-lightest bg-grey-darkest hover:bg-teal' - const Button = ({ ...props }) => ( {props.text} diff --git a/src/components/PageIntro.js b/src/components/PageIntro.js index aac3197..465411d 100644 --- a/src/components/PageIntro.js +++ b/src/components/PageIntro.js @@ -9,23 +9,26 @@ const PageIntro = ({ ...props }) => (
+ { props.button &&
- Software Development Agency + {props.image && ( + Software Development Agency + )} bg-saburly-white diff --git a/src/components/SectionIntro.js b/src/components/SectionIntro.js index 4c1be0b..0b57c22 100644 --- a/src/components/SectionIntro.js +++ b/src/components/SectionIntro.js @@ -6,26 +6,32 @@ let headlineLight = 'text-indigo' const IntroDefault = ({ ...props }) => (
-

- {props.intro} -

-

+ {props.intro} +

+ )} + {props.headline && ( +

- {props.headline} -

-

+ {props.headline} + + )} + {props.text && ( +

- {props.text} -

+ > + {props.text} +

+ )}
) diff --git a/src/pages/index.js b/src/pages/index.js index 9110fdb..a01b917 100644 --- a/src/pages/index.js +++ b/src/pages/index.js @@ -17,7 +17,7 @@ import LogoCoor from '../images/logo-coor-color.svg' const IndexPage = ({ ...props }) => (
- +
( filled text="Get a free proposal" url="/proposal" - classes="shadow-md hover:shadow-lg rounded-full mt-4 font-light btn-saburly-green" + classes="text-white shadow-md hover:shadow-lg rounded-full mt-4 font-light btn-saburly-green" />
diff --git a/src/templates/blog.js b/src/templates/blog.js index 12ff620..4a9be0c 100644 --- a/src/templates/blog.js +++ b/src/templates/blog.js @@ -1,28 +1,32 @@ import React, { Component } from 'react' import Link from 'gatsby-link' +import PageIntro from '../components/PageIntro' import Card from '../components/Card' class Blog extends Component { render() { const data = this.props.data return ( -
- {data.allWordpressPost.edges.map(({ node }) => ( -
- -
- ))} +
+ +
+ {data.allWordpressPost.edges.map(({ node }) => ( +
+ +
+ ))} +
) }